Understanding Cold Standing Seams
Before delving into the machine itself, it’s essential to understand what cold standing seams are. Unlike traditional roofing seams, cold standing seams are created without the use of heat, ensuring the metal panels maintain their integrity and strength. These seams are interlocked mechanically, providing a robust connection that prevents water infiltration and enhances the roof's durability.
